Understanding Dull Car Paint: Beyond the Surface

Modern car paint typically consists of a multi-layer system, with the clear coat acting as the outermost protective shield. This transparent layer isn’t just for aesthetics; it’s engineered to safeguard the colored base coat from the harsh realities of the road and weather. A healthy clear coat is what gives your car paint depth, gloss, and that eye-catching shine. Conversely, when the clear coat deteriorates, the paint underneath appears dull and faded.

The Vital Role of the Clear Coat

Think of the clear coat as sunscreen for your car’s paint. It’s formulated to absorb and deflect UV radiation, resist scratches, and create a barrier against chemical contaminants. A robust clear coat maintains the integrity of the underlying color, ensuring your car looks vibrant for years.

Why Clear Coat Loses Its Shine

Despite its protective properties, the clear coat is not invincible. Constant exposure to environmental stressors gradually breaks down its structure. This degradation leads to microscopic imperfections on the surface, scattering light and diminishing the paint’s reflective qualities, resulting in that dreaded dull appearance.

Common Causes of Dull Car Paint: Identifying the Culprits

Several factors contribute to the demise of your car’s clear coat and the subsequent dulling of the paint. Understanding these causes is the first step in effective restoration and prevention.

UV Radiation and Sun Exposure: The Silent Fader

Just as prolonged sun exposure damages our skin, it relentlessly attacks your car’s clear coat. While many believe sunlight itself causes fading, the real culprit is the heat generated by infrared (IR) radiation and the damaging effects of ultraviolet (UV) A and B radiation. Flat surfaces like the hood and roof bear the brunt of this assault, leading to accelerated fading in these areas. This constant bombardment of UV and IR rays causes the clear coat to oxidize and break down at a molecular level, losing its clarity and protective abilities.

Oxidation and Corrosion: Coastal Concerns and Beyond

If you reside near the ocean, saltwater becomes a significant aggressor against your car’s paint. Saltwater residue left on the car’s surface initiates oxidation, a chemical process that corrodes the clear coat. This corrosion doesn’t just dull the paint; it can lead to more severe damage like chipping and peeling. However, oxidation isn’t limited to coastal areas. Exposure to humidity and general air pollution can also contribute to oxidation over time, albeit at a slower pace.

Harsh Chemicals and Abrasive Cleaners: Unintentional Damage

The products you use to wash your car can inadvertently contribute to dull paint if you’re not careful. Using household cleaners, dish soaps, or car wash products with extreme pH levels (either highly acidic or alkaline) can strip away the clear coat’s protective oils and accelerate its breakdown. Similarly, abrasive cleaners or harsh scrubbing methods can inflict microscopic scratches, further clouding the clear coat. Choosing pH-balanced car wash soaps and gentle cleaning techniques, like the two-bucket method, is crucial to preserving your paint’s shine.

Environmental Contaminants and Pollution: Invisible Threats

Beyond the obvious culprits, numerous environmental contaminants silently attack your car’s paint. Acid rain, bird droppings, bug splatter, tree sap, pollen, smog, and industrial fallout all contain chemicals and acidic compounds that can etch and degrade the clear coat. Industrial fallout, composed of iron particles often from brake dust, is particularly insidious. These particles can embed themselves in the clear coat, causing oxidation from within and accelerating paint damage. Regular removal of these contaminants is vital to preventing long-term dullness.

Identifying and Assessing Dull Paint: Is DIY the Right Path?

Before diving into fixing dull paint, it’s essential to accurately assess the situation. Is the dullness confined to the clear coat, or is the damage more profound, reaching the base coat? Knowing the extent of the problem will dictate the appropriate course of action.

Simple Tests to Assess Clear Coat Damage:

  • The Scratch Test (Use with Caution): In an inconspicuous area, lightly try to scratch the dull paint with your fingernail. If you see fine scratches appearing in the dull layer that seem to improve the shine momentarily, it’s likely surface clear coat oxidation. If the scratch goes deeper and doesn’t improve the dullness, the damage may be more extensive.
  • The Polish Test: Apply a small amount of polishing compound to a microfiber cloth and gently rub it on a dull area. If the shine improves after polishing, it indicates that the dullness is primarily in the clear coat and can likely be addressed with DIY methods.
  • Visual Inspection: Examine the dull paint closely in good lighting. Look for signs of cracking, peeling, or deep scratches in addition to the dullness. These could indicate more serious clear coat failure requiring professional attention.

When DIY is Effective:

DIY methods are generally effective when the dullness is limited to surface oxidation and minor clear coat degradation. If polishing brings back the shine and there are no signs of significant clear coat failure (cracking, peeling), you can likely restore the paint yourself.

When to Seek Professional Help:

If the dullness persists after polishing, or if you observe:

  • Clear coat peeling or cracking: This indicates severe clear coat failure that often requires professional refinishing.
  • Deep scratches or gouges: These may penetrate beyond the clear coat and require professional paint correction or repair.
  • Extensive fading across large areas: While DIY can address this, professional detailing might be more efficient and yield superior results, especially for severe cases.
  • Lack of confidence in DIY: If you’re unsure about using power tools or handling car detailing products, professional help is always a safer and often more effective option.

DIY Methods to Fix Dull Car Paint: Restoring the Shine at Home

For many cases of dull car paint, a do-it-yourself approach can yield impressive results, saving you money and providing a rewarding sense of accomplishment. Here’s a step-by-step guide to fixing dull paint at home:

Step 1: Gather Essential Tools and Supplies

Before you begin, assemble all the necessary materials. Having everything ready will streamline the process and ensure a smoother workflow.

  • Car Wash Soap: Use a pH-balanced, high-quality car wash soap specifically designed for automotive paint.
  • Two Buckets and Grit Guards: Essential for the two-bucket wash method to prevent swirl marks.
  • Wash Mitts (Microfiber or Sheepskin): Soft and non-abrasive to avoid scratching the paint.
  • Drying Towels (Microfiber): Absorbent and gentle for scratch-free drying.
  • Clay Bar Kit: Includes a clay bar and lubricant to remove embedded contaminants.
  • Painter’s Tape: For protecting trim and delicate areas.
  • Buffing Compound (Medium Cut): To address oxidation and remove the dull top layer of the clear coat. Start with a less aggressive compound first.
  • Polishing Compound (Fine Cut): To refine the paint after buffing and enhance gloss.
  • Polishing Pads (Foam Pads of varying aggressiveness): For use with a machine buffer.
  • Microfiber Buffing Pads: For final buffing and polish removal.
  • Electric Machine Buffer (Dual-Action Recommended): Significantly reduces effort and provides more consistent results than hand buffing.
  • Paint Protection Product (Wax, Sealant, or Ceramic Coating): To protect the restored paint and prevent future dullness.
  • Spray Detailer (Quick Detailer): For lubrication during clay bar treatment and final wipe-downs.
  • Bucket of Clean Water: For rinsing pads and clay bar.
  • Microfiber Cloths: Plenty of clean microfiber cloths for various tasks.

Step 2: Thoroughly Wash and Decontaminate Your Car

Proper preparation is key to achieving optimal results. Begin with a meticulous wash and decontamination process.

  1. Two-Bucket Wash: Use the two-bucket method: one bucket with soapy water and one with plain rinse water. Use grit guards in both buckets. Wash the car panel by panel, rinsing your wash mitt in the rinse bucket after each panel before reloading with soapy water.
  2. Rinse Thoroughly: Rinse the car completely with clean water to remove all soap residue.
  3. Dry Carefully: Dry the car using soft microfiber drying towels. Pat dry rather than dragging the towel to minimize potential scratching.
  4. Clay Bar Treatment: Spray a section of the car with clay bar lubricant. Gently glide the clay bar over the lubricated surface in back-and-forth motions. You’ll feel the clay bar pick up embedded contaminants, and the surface will become smoother. Wipe away residue with a microfiber cloth. Repeat panel by panel until the entire car is clayed.

Step 3: Buffing and Polishing to Restore Shine

This is the core step in fixing dull paint. Buffing removes the oxidized, dull layer of clear coat, while polishing refines the surface and maximizes gloss.

  1. Tape Off Sensitive Areas: Use painter’s tape to protect plastic trim, rubber seals, and edges of panels from polish residue and potential damage from the buffer.
  2. Apply Buffing Compound: Apply a small amount of buffing compound to a polishing pad. Follow the compound manufacturer’s instructions regarding pad type and buffer speed.
  3. Buff in Sections: Work in manageable sections (e.g., 2ft x 2ft). Start with light pressure and overlapping passes. Keep the buffer moving and avoid concentrating in one spot to prevent burning the paint.
  4. Monitor Progress: Regularly wipe away buffing compound residue with a clean microfiber cloth to check your progress. You should see the dullness gradually diminishing and the shine returning.
  5. Repeat Buffing (If Necessary): For heavily oxidized paint, you may need to repeat the buffing process 2-3 times, using fresh buffing compound and clean pads.
  6. Switch to Polishing Compound: Once the dullness is largely removed with buffing compound, switch to a finer polishing pad and polishing compound. This step refines the paint, removes any remaining微小的 imperfections from buffing, and enhances gloss.
  7. Polish Entire Car: Polish the entire car using the polishing compound and pad, following the same section-by-section technique as buffing.
  8. Final Wipe Down: After polishing, thoroughly wipe down the entire car with clean microfiber cloths to remove all polish residue.

Step 4: Protect Your Restored Paint

Restoring the shine is only half the battle. Protecting your newly revived paint is crucial to prevent dullness from returning quickly.

  1. Choose Paint Protection: Select a paint protection product based on your desired level of protection and longevity. Options include:
    • Car Wax (Carnauba Wax): Provides a warm, deep shine and some protection, but requires frequent reapplication (every 1-3 months). Best for smaller sections or quick fixes.
    • Paint Sealant (Synthetic Wax): Offers longer-lasting protection than wax (4-6 months) and good gloss. A good balance of protection and ease of use.
    • Ceramic Coating (Nano-Ceramic Coating): Provides the ultimate in long-term protection (1-5+ years), exceptional gloss, and resistance to UV rays, chemicals, and scratches. Requires professional application for optimal results and longevity, though DIY versions are available.
  2. Apply Paint Protection: Apply your chosen paint protection product according to the manufacturer’s instructions. Wax and sealants are typically applied by hand with applicator pads and buffed off with microfiber cloths. Ceramic coatings often require more meticulous surface preparation and application techniques.

Choosing the Right Paint Protection: Long-Term Prevention of Dullness

Investing in quality paint protection is the most effective way to prevent dull paint from recurring and maintain your car’s shine for years to come.

Wax vs. Sealant vs. Ceramic Coating:

Feature Car Wax (Carnauba) Paint Sealant (Synthetic) Ceramic Coating (Nano)
Durability 1-3 months 4-6 months 1-5+ years
Gloss Deep, warm shine High gloss Extreme gloss, depth
Protection Basic Good Superior
UV Resistance Moderate Good Excellent
Chemical Resist. Low Moderate High
Ease of Application Easy Easy Moderate to Professional
Cost Low Medium High

Ceramic Coating: The Ultimate Defense Against Dullness

For the most comprehensive and long-lasting protection against dull paint, ceramic coatings stand out as the premier choice. These advanced coatings form a hard, durable, and chemically resistant layer over your car’s clear coat. They offer exceptional protection against UV radiation, oxidation, environmental contaminants, and even minor scratches. While ceramic coatings typically require professional application for the best results, their longevity and superior protection make them a worthwhile investment for maintaining your car’s appearance and resale value. Regular washing (every two weeks) is still recommended to keep a ceramic-coated car looking its best.

When Professional Help is the Best Option

While DIY methods can effectively address many cases of dull car paint, certain situations warrant seeking professional help from experienced detailers or auto body shops.

  • Severe Clear Coat Damage: If you have extensive clear coat peeling, cracking, or deep scratches, professional refinishing or paint correction is often necessary.
  • Extensive Fading: While DIY can tackle large areas, professionals have specialized tools and techniques to efficiently and effectively restore heavily faded paint across the entire vehicle.
  • Lack of Time or Confidence: Car paint correction can be time-consuming and requires some level of skill and patience. If you lack the time, tools, or confidence to DIY, entrusting the job to professionals ensures a high-quality result without the hassle.
  • Desire for Perfection: Professional detailers possess expertise and high-grade equipment to achieve a truly flawless finish, often exceeding what can be achieved with DIY methods.
